EastEnders star filled with ‘gratitude’ as he returns to soap
Anthony Trueman returns to EastEnders
EastEnders actor Nicholas Bailey reprised his role as Dr Anthony Trueman in Monday night's episode, 22 years after his official departure from the BBC series.
Bailey expressed "gratitude" for the opportunity to "revisit a career-defining character" and reconnect with former colleagues.
He originally debuted as the Albert Square medic in December 2000 before leaving as a full-time cast member in 2003, with brief returns in 2004, 2005, and 2014.
Ahead of his comeback, Bailey shared an Instagram photo of his 2003 leaving gift, an Albert Square road sign signed by co-stars.
His return follows Michelle Ryan's reprisal of the role of Zoe Slater in June.
